Eric Senna papers
The Eric Senna papers document the development and installation of, and publicity about, the bronze RIT Bengal Tiger statue made by sculptor D.H.S. (“Duff”) Wehle for RIT. Materials include planning papers, correspondence, speech drafts, news clippings, photographs, and more. The bulk of the collection dates between 1989 and 1990.
Fred W. Smith papers
Papers of Fred W. Smith, a former Secretary of the Institute and Assistant to the President at the Rochester Institute of Technology (RIT). Smith worked at RIT from 1971-2008. The collection includes biographical material, copies of Smith's papers and presentations, correspondence, and administrative information for select projects.
Wehle bronze tiger miniature sculpture and plaque
Collection is a miniature replica of sculptor D.H.S. Wehle's bronze tiger that can be found on RIT's campus between the Student Union and the Wallace Library. Additionally, a mounted plaque authenticating ownership of the sculpture.
